The Legacy in Beni Ourain Wool Rug Weaving

Beni Ourain rugs are renowned for their distinctive patterns and exceptional quality. Woven by skilled artisans in the High Atlas Mountains of Morocco, these rugs have been passed down through generations, each piece telling a unique story. The intricate patterns reflect the rich cultural heritage of the Beni Ourain people, incorporating symbolic elements and traditional colors. Renowned for their durability and warmth, Beni Ourain rugs are not only beautiful works of art but also functional pieces that have become a staple in homes around the world. Their timeless appeal continues to inspire designers and collectors alike, ensuring that the legacy through Beni Ourain rug weaving lives on.
